With rework eliminators, you build headers (can be thought of as place holders), and add all needed components for the features you want. Then when you decide to build the features, you just unplug the headers and plug in the new feature. The alternative requires complete disassembly of the

[Elecraft] K3 VFO split problem

2008-09-22 Thread Rick Dettinger
My K3, Serial Number 556, is not working properly in the VFO split mode. I only work CW and when I hold split, the CW speed control light changes to the MIC light. The transmitter will then not key. Switching back to transceive restores the ability to key the transmitter. This

Re: [Elecraft] K3 VFO split problem

2008-09-22 Thread Eric Swartz - WA6HHQ, Elecraft
Sounds like you have the other VFO on each band set to SSB. That would change the default mode for that control to Mic Gain from CW Speed. A single tap of A-B only copies frequency. A double tap of A-B copies all other parameters (mode, filter etc.) 73, Eric WA6HHQ Rick Dettinger wrote:
